WebGatehouse (waterworks) The Kinzua Dam in Pennsylvania, with outlet works releasing water. A gatehouse, gate house, outlet works or valve house for a dam is a structure housing sluice gates, valves, or pumps (in which case it is more accurately called a pumping station ). Many gatehouses are strictly utilitarian, but especially in the nineteenth ...

The project started in 1977 as a joint-venture between the governments of Romania and Yugoslavia for the construction of large dam on the Danube River which would serve both countries. Our ability to think creatively has led to several … igrouphis the everton game on tvWebDrills come in a range of sizes, from 1/4 inch to 1/2 inch and more. The measurement refers to the drill’s chuck, which is the part that holds the bit. A 1/4-inch chuck is ideal for light-duty drill drivers, while a 3/8-inch drill is more versatile because it can accommodate a wide range of bits.
